I am using word 2007. This is the first time I've had this problem.
It used to be that, when I double-click on a line of text, the entire line would highlight or, if I dragged the cursor over some words they would highlight and I could then perform my edits on them.Now,even though they don't highlight, I can still edit them if I select them in the normal way.I've checked the properties of the files and they are not hidden or read-only.


Can someone tell me why this is happening?

Are you saying the selection is happening but it isn't appearing as shaded on your screen?

You may be trying to click on text which is protected in some way such being inside a Content Control. You probably need to post a sample document which demonstrates this issue.

The normal behaviour of double-click is to select the current word, and you should need to triple-click to select the current paragraph.

The file appears to work as normal for me so there isn't anything special about it in terms of selecting text. There isn't any content controls and I can't see any reason why selection would work differently on your machine.

I assume you have the same issue with all documents, not just this one. It sounds like it is just a colour shading on selection that you are not seeing rather than any broken functionality. If that is the case, perhaps it is a Windows setting rather than something in Word. I would go and change the Windows Theme settings to see there is a setting there which resolves the issue. You get into this by right clicking on the empty desktop and choosing to Personalise.

Actually, dealing with the background color was quite simple. First you go to ease of access > display, then turn "Show Desktop background image" on. (You will See an image on your desktop.) Next, go to personalization > background. In the background selection box, choose solid color and then pick a color. (Assuming you don't want an image on your background.) Close settings.
